After 18 years of trying to conceive, a couple is expecting their first child thanks to a new AI-powered method called the STAR method, developed at Columbia University Fertility Center. The couple had previously undergone multiple unsuccessful in vitro fertilization (IVF) attempts due to the husband's azoospermia, a condition where no sperm is detectable in semen.

This innovative AI system analyzes semen samples to identify and recover hidden sperm, which traditional methods often miss. The STAR method utilizes a high-speed camera and imaging technology to scan a semen sample, taking millions of images to identify sperm cells. The system then isolates these cells, allowing embryologists to retrieve and use them for IVF.

In this particular case, the AI found three sperm cells in the husband's sample, which were then used to fertilize the wife's eggs, leading to a successful pregnancy. The wife expressed her disbelief and joy at the news, highlighting the significant impact of this technology. The development of the STAR method addresses a critical need in fertility care, as male infertility accounts for up to 40% of infertility cases.

Traditional treatments for azoospermia, like surgery or hormone therapy, can be invasive or ineffective. The AI-driven approach offers a less invasive and potentially more effective solution, increasing the chances for couples struggling with male infertility to conceive. The success of the STAR method underscores the transformative potential of AI in reproductive medicine.

With the precision of the STAR system and the expertise of embryologists, even a few sperm cells can now be used to successfully fertilize an egg. While currently available only at Columbia University Fertility Center, the developers aim to publish their findings, paving the way for broader adoption and offering new hope for couples facing male infertility.
